he could essentially know what supes is going to do before he does it then match or trump what he does
Except he can't.
'I am just a puppet that can see the strings.'
Everything that has, is and will ever happening to him is all the present to Manhatten. He basically exists in every second of his life simultaneously in the present... if that makes sense.
He can't change anything. He could see his future of Supes punching him in the gut, but he couldn't then dodge that punch, as it's what is going to happen.
It was kinda a major plot point in Watchmen.

People love making threads with him in it because it raises this question and ends with people yelling at one another for whatever reason. Manhattan's the ultimate in implied power, but 12 total issues in an ensemble work means that his concrete feats are barely enough to fill one short post of scans.Beyond that fact is that his name is dragged through the mud far too often for a lack of feats, when it's very obvious that the character, and the series, wasn't created for feats at all. I always disliked vs. battles with such characters, because it misses their point entirely. I'd personally argue that he's beyond Surfer, but why bother? Besides the fact that I can't objectively defend that opinion, I'm arguing an aspect of the character that is irrelevant.
His power was implied because it had more affect in the story that way. Gaudy displays would have cheapened his persona. His function in the story is what is important, not what he did on-panel.
Superman is about power levels and feats. Manhattan isn't, and never should be.
